Output 13c23d4e99430c8bb2c113acd80e3ff8a3051a96b58d04c63ba97d08f9bf13bd:0

value
3757713
script pubkey
OP_0 OP_PUSHBYTES_20 845209f825d3e6660f4814b3d7dc9b6cdd695bcc
address
bc1qs3fqn7p960nxvr6gzjea0hymdnwkjk7v4ysku0
transaction
13c23d4e99430c8bb2c113acd80e3ff8a3051a96b58d04c63ba97d08f9bf13bd
spent
true